Tom Lee, co-Founder and Head of Research at Fundstrat Global Advisors, said on Tuesday that the Clarity Act has stronger passage odds than shown in prediction markets like Polymarket and Kalshi.

Tom Lee ‘Bullish’ on Clarity Act Passage

Lee drew attention to comments by Sean Farrell, Fundstrat’s head of digital asset strategy, who argued that prediction markets are not fully reflecting “informed expectations” about the bill’s passage.

Farrell said that “recent restrictions” were preventing Senators from trading on the outcome, and placed “less weight” on the quoted probability.

Lee endorsed Farrell’s view, stating that Polymarket and Kalshi markets “likely underestimate” the odds of passage.

“This is bullish,” the Wall Street analyst added.

How Soon Until We Get ‘Clarity’?

As of this writing, Polygon (CRYPTO: POL)-based Polymarket prices the odds of the bill becoming law in 2026 at 47%, while Kalshi gives it a 49% chance.

Polymarket odds jumped 4 percentage points over the last 24 hours, following reports that the White House agreed to add an ethics provision to the Clarity Act, a key sticking point that has kept the bill tied up amid President Donald Trump’s cryptocurrency business interests.

Meanwhile, Treasury Secretary Scott Bessent said that Congress is at the "1-yard line" on the Clarity Act, urging lawmakers to pass the legislation before the August recess.

Democrats have long demanded stronger guardrails around President Donald Trump’s cryptocurrency businesses as a non-negotiable condition for their votes, and since the legislation requires 60 Senate votes to overcome a filibuster, bipartisan agreement is now mathematically required.

Trump’s financial disclosures revealed he earned roughly $1.4 billion from cryptocurrency ventures last year, including World Liberty Financial and the Official Trump (CRYPTO: TRUMP) memecoin.
